Twyn Mwyalchod Trigpoint in the Brecon Beacons National Park. Standing at 2106ft on the start of the Pen Y Fan horse shoe, with good views. The Trig is a short walk from the forestry car park in the valley below, a climb of around 1100ft. The pillar is in good order, a plaque is dedicated to an SAS Everest attempt.
Type of Trigpoint: Triangulation Pillar

Condition: Good

Number on Flush Bracket: S2166
